Introduction

‘The Biggest Loser’ has been a cornerstone of reality television since its debut in 2004. This weight loss competition not only entertains millions but also raises important conversations about obesity, health, and the motivations behind significant lifestyle changes. As obesity rates continue to climb globally, the relevance of ‘The Biggest Loser’ in promoting awareness of healthy living remains paramount.

Details and Current Events

In recent seasons, ‘The Biggest Loser’ has undergone various transformations, adapting its format and guidelines to reflect modern understandings of health. The show traditionally features contestants competing to lose the highest percentage of body weight, supported by professional trainers and nutritionists. As of this year, the show has incorporated a more holistic approach, emphasising mental health and sustainable lifestyle changes over extreme weight loss methods.

A significant aspect of the programme’s ongoing relevance is its focus on emotional well-being alongside physical transformations. Recent contestants have showcased diverse backgrounds and stories, highlighting not just individual challenges but also the societal factors contributing to obesity. This broader approach aims to resonate with viewers beyond just the competition, offering support and encouragement to millions who face similar struggles.
